What exactly are the kinds of variables you want to input into?  If you
are trying to read in a set of values of identical types to operate on
as a data set, then you are perfectly describing the role of arrays. 
Since a program to read values from a file into an array is a trivial
part of any C textbook, it's somewhat silly to discuss here.

If you want to read data items into the fields of a struct, then there
are several possible solutions depending on how much data there is to
collect and how many different types of fields there are to read into. 
When there are many dozens of values, I recommend creating functions to
read each distinct data type from the file and return a value of that
type (also checking for errors along the way), and then a main driver
function that calls the appropriate input function for each data item. 
You might thus see a hierarchy like the following:

int fread_int( FILE *fp )
{
    int num;
    if ( fscanf( fp, "%d", &num ) != 1 )
        fprintf( stderr, "File empty.\n" );
    return num;
}

/* the rest are defined similarly */        
float fread_float( FILE *fp );
char * fread_word( FILE *fp );

void read_data( struct my_data *dat )
{
    FILE *fp;

    if ( ( fp = fopen( "file.dat", "r" ) ) == NULL )
    {
        perror( "file.dat" );
        exit( EXIT_FAILURE );
    }

    dat->int_element = fread_int( fp );
    dat->int_element2 = fread_int( fp );
    dat->float_element = fread_float( fp );
    dat->string_element = fread_word( fp );

    fclose( fp );
    return;
}

Your example, though, makes it sound like what you really want is an
array.  If you don't understand the role of arrays in C and still want
